理解操作系统的多任务处理对于开发者和用户来说意义重大,它直接影响到系统的效率和用户体验。随着科技的不断进步,现代操作系统已经变得更加复杂,支持多种多任务处理模式,这使得如何优化多任务运行的效率成为一个热门话题。

在当前市场中,云计算和虚拟化的兴起,使得多任务处理的需求变得愈加迫切。用户希望操作系统能够在不同的任务之间无缝切换,而这一点在资源分配和管理上表现尤为重要。针对这一趋势,开发者需要掌握有效的性能优化策略。
DIY组装电脑的用户会发现,操作系统的选择、硬件配置和软件优化三者密切相关。对于那些希望提升系统效率的DIY玩家,了解CPU核心数、内存容量以及硬盘读写速度等硬件参数尤为重要。例如,多核CPU对于支持并发任务的能力非常有效,合理配置内存能够减少程序运行时的延迟。在组装过程中,务必遵循以均衡配置为主的原则,使不同部件能充分发挥其性能。
优化操作系统中的多任务处理可以通过调整系统设置、使用性能监控工具来实现。例如,调整任务优先级可确保关键任务被优先处理,而使用任务管理工具能够实时监控资源的使用情况,帮助识别性能瓶颈。定期清理无用的后台进程,也能够显著提升系统的响应速度。
从软件层面进行优化同样重要。一些轻量级应用程序在多任务环境下表现优秀,它们能够以较低的系统资源占用,实现快速切换。用户在选择应用时,不妨考虑那些在多任务处理方面性能强大的软件。保持系统与应用程序的更新,能够减少因兼容性问题导致的性能下降。
随着AI与机器学习技术的发展,未来的操作系统可能会更加智能,能够自主优化任务调度和资源分配。在这种情况下,操作系统的多任务处理不仅仅依赖于静态配置,动态调整和自我学习将成为新的趋势。
针对用户在多任务处理中的常见疑问,以下是一些常见问题解答:
1. 多任务处理为什么会导致系统变慢?
- 多任务处理时,同时运行多个程序会占用系统资源,导致CPU和内存压力增大,从而降低整体性能。
2. 如何判断我的操作系统是否支持多任务处理?
- 大多数现代操作系统,如Windows、macOS和Linux,都支持多任务处理。查看系统设置中的任务管理器可获得详细信息。
3. 有哪些工具可以帮助优化多任务处理?
- 常见的性能监控工具包括Task Manager(Windows)和Activity Monitor(macOS),它们可以帮助用户查看正在运行的进程并优化资源分配。
4. 选择哪个操作系统性能更好?
- 操作系统的性能依赖于具体使用场景。Windows适合游戏和大型软件,Linux在服务器和开发环境中表现优越,macOS则适合创意工作。
5. 如何提升个人电脑的多任务处理能力?
- 增加内存、升级硬盘到SSD、使用多核CPU以及定期清理不必要的后台进程,都是有效提升多任务处理能力的方法。